We have a pretty magical farm in rural West Greenwich. We are only about 10 mins from I-95 but we are nestled in the woods. Fall asleep to the sound of crickets and cicadas and wake up to birds chirping and our rooster crowing . It is certainly a peaceful, quiet, private area. Our site has a waste-bag toilet (must take waste with you), an extension cord and a sink. The site is located in a quiet field where you will often find deer grazing in the morning and afternoon. We are a young farming family. Our dream is to build a cidery on this property in future years. We have started to plant our orchard with cider apple varieties, about 650 dwarf apple trees, and we are also growing some flowers and squash at the moment. We currently have six pigs and nine chickens on the farm. Eggs and cuts of pork are available for purchase, just ask! Feel free to walk around the farm, just be respectful, don't leave anything behind, and be aware that some areas have poison ivy (the field where you are staying does not have any).

With the original home built in 1785, Milk Thistle farm is on the historic register and is comprised of the main house and 5 acres of land. It is run as a small non-profit animal sanctuary and is home to rescued chickens, goats, and pigs, as well as two humans and their dog and cat companions. The main property is fenced in, with a large back field great for tent camping, and an orchard to explore that can also double as hammock camping. There is parking for cars and bikes. We try to minimize our impact on the environment as much as possible, and encourage our guests to compost, recycle, and dispose of waste accordingly. Please note we have dogs, including a Livestock Guardian Dog that does bark to alert us of new people and warn off would be predators. Dog-friendly camping in Rhode Island guide

Overview

Camping is often more fun when you can bring your pets along. Fortunately for Rhode Island adventurers, the state is largely pet-friendly. Most state beaches allow leashed dogs to visit from October through March, while those on Block Island are open to four-legged guests year-round. Burlingame State Park, Fishermen's Memorial State Park, and George Washington State Park campgrounds allow up to two dogs or cats per campsite at the campgrounds, but all pets must be friendly and up to date on rabies shots (carry proof to be safe). Pets must also remain leashed at all times for everyone's safety (including that of the wild animals who call Rhode Island's state parks home).
